1. Gold Purity: Understanding Karats
Gold purity is measured in karats (K), which indicate the proportion of pure gold in a piece. The higher the karat number, the purer the gold. For instance, 18K gold is purer than 14K, while 24K gold is the purest form available. However, pure gold (24K) is soft and prone to damage, so it is often alloyed with other metals to enhance durability and strength.

3. Chain Lengths and Thickness
The length and thickness of a gold chain can drastically impact its style and comfort. Here’s a quick guide:
- 16-18 inches: Sits at the collarbone. This is a classic length for most gold chains or for those who prefer a minimalist look.
- 20-22 inches: Falls just below the collarbone. This length is perfect for everyday wear and works well with various necklines.
- 24 inches and longer: Hangs lower on the chest. This is a great option for larger gold chains or a more bold, dramatic look.
How to Care for Your Gold Chain
Keeping your gold chain in pristine condition and always looking its best, follow these tips. Regularly clean your gold chain with warm soapy water and a soft cloth to gently remove dirt and oils; avoid using harsh chemicals that can damage the metal. When you are not wearing your chain, store it in a separate jewelry box or pouch to prevent tangling and scratches.
Always avoid chemical exposure, remove your gold chain before swimming, showering, or applying lotions and perfumes, as these substances can tarnish its shine over time. Finally, for long-term care and professional maintenance, visit a professional jeweler periodically to ensure your chain’s clasps and links are secure and undamaged.
